Chris Oyakhilome Ministry
Pastor Chris Oyakhilome started his ministry career while at AAU. At the time the Believers’ World Fellowship, now Believers LoveWorld Incorporated was known as Youths For Christ (YFC).

YFC expanded and was the largest of the fellowships on campus. In 1989, Pastor Chris established Believers LoveWorld Incorporated (BLW), alongside Christ Embassy. Lagos is home to the headquarters of the church. Believer’s LoveWorld today has millions of associates and followers all over the globe.

Chris Oyakhilome Biography With the 2002-themed miracles program, BLW became Africa’s most prominent Christian ministry. The show was cancelled in the month of May, 2004 by the president of Nigeria, Olusegun Obasanjo who declared that the churches would no longer broadcast miracles on television.

Pastor Chris’s Ministry includes four divisions: healing ministry, publishing ministry teaching ministry and television ministry. He developed the healing school, the environment for miracles and the Pastor Chris global prayer network from these ministries.

The InnerCity Mission For Children

The InnerCity Mission for children is an faith-based not-governmental Organisation (NGO). The NGO was birthed in 2005, with the intention of reaching the needy, poor, orphaned and vulnerable children living as destitute around the globe..

This foundation aids these poor children and communities through providing an inclusive and sustainable program such as child development programmes for childcare and family strengthening programs for innercity mission children’s schools, as well as other programs.

Trauma Care International Foundation

The TraumaCare International Foundation was founded in order to enhance health and longevity for communities in the area. They also support improved emergency response services in the event of are accidents or emergencies. The foundation is able to help in the implementation of national policies in trauma care by supporting them through advocacy as well as health education and community-based programs.

Over 1000 trainings in first aid, safety and emergency management were conducted by the foundation. Their records show that they were able train thousands of students, teachers, law enforcers caregivers, road transport workers.
